As you start to pack your cooler, be sure to follow the 2:1 ratio of ice to goods. That means you want twice. We recommend starting with a base of ice or reusable ice packs, and we highly recommend you do so by dropping in a block of ice that fits snugly into the bottom of your cooler. Fill it the night before (or at least a few hours ahead of time) with a full bag of ice to cool it down. When you place ice on the bottom of the cooler, the cold air falls from the ice and envelops the items above it, keeping them chilled. You’ll always get the best ice retention from your cooler. Block ice melts more slowly. Conversely, if ice is placed on top, the cold air it generates will not effectively reach the items at the bottom.
